What are UPVC Windows and Doors?
UPVC windows and doors are made from a robust and durable material called unplasticized polyvinyl chloride. Unlike traditional products like wood or aluminum, UPVC is understood for its resistance to weathering, rust, and chemical damage. These features make UPVC an ideal choice for contemporary homes, combining both functionality and visual appeal.

Advantages of UPVC Windows and Doors
UPVC doors and windows provide a multitude of advantages, making them a preferred option amongst house owners and home builders. Some of these benefits consist of:
Energy Efficiency:
- UPVC doors and windows have outstanding thermal insulation properties, avoiding heat loss throughout winter and heat entry in summertime. This can substantially lower energy bills.
Enhanced Security:
- Many UPVC profiles come with multi-point locking systems and enhanced structures that offer increased security versus break-ins.
Low Maintenance:
- Unlike wood, which requires regular painting and treatment, UPVC does not require regular maintenance. Cleaning is as basic as cleaning with a wet fabric.
Aesthetic Appeal:
- UPVC doors and windows can be customized to match any architectural design and can be found in various colors and surfaces, consisting of wood-grain results, offering the wanted visual without the typical downsides of wood.
Sound Reduction:
- The airtight seal of UPVC frames assists to block out external noise, adding an element of harmony to the living environment.
Economical:
- Although the preliminary financial investment might be a little greater than standard doors and windows, the long-term cost savings on maintenance and energy costs make UPVC a cost-effective choice.
Installation of UPVC Windows and Doors
The installation process of UPVC doors and windows is crucial for guaranteeing their performance and durability. Here's an introduction of the steps included:
Step-by-Step Installation Process
Measurement:
- Accurate measurements of window and door openings are crucial to guaranteeing a best fit.
Preparation:
- Remove any existing frames and prepare the openings by cleansing and leveling the surface areas.
Dry Fit:
- Place the UPVC frames into the openings without fastening them to look for fit and make sure that they are level.
Securing the Frame:
- Once correctly fitted, the frames are secured utilizing screws or other fasteners, guaranteeing they are sealed securely.
Sealing:
- Apply appropriate sealants to prevent air and water infiltration, additional boosting the energy effectiveness of the setup.
Completing Touches:
- Install trims or completing pieces to give the installation a polished appearance.
Maintenance of UPVC Windows and Doors
Though UPVC requires minimal upkeep, suitable care can make sure longevity and optimum performance. Here are some upkeep tips:
Maintenance Tips for UPVC Windows and Doors
- Regular Cleaning: Use moderate detergents with water to clean up the frames and glass.
- Inspect Seals and Hinges: Regularly examine weather seals and hinges and replace them if used or damaged.
- Lubrication: Apply a silicon-based lube to moving parts like locks and hinges to guarantee smooth operation.
- Examine for Damage: Periodically check for any signs of damage or wear and address concerns promptly.
FAQs About UPVC Windows and Doors
Q1: How long do UPVC windows and doors last?
A1: UPVC doors and windows can last approximately 25 years or longer, depending upon the quality of the materials and maintenance.
Q2: Are UPVC windows energy efficient?
A2: Yes, UPVC doors and windows supply outstanding insulation, helping to reduce energy expenses and maintain indoor convenience.
Q3: Can UPVC doors and windows be painted?
A3: While painting UPVC is possible, it is generally not suggested as it can void guarantees. UPVC is offered in various finishes that do not require painting.
Q4: Are UPVC windows secure?
A4: Yes, UPVC windows and doors included multi-point locking systems and can be enhanced for included security.
Q5: How do UPVC windows compare to wooden windows?
A5: UPVC windows are typically more durable, need less upkeep, and provide better insulation compared to wooden windows, which are more vulnerable to rot and need routine upkeep.
